Another exciting aspect of AI in sales videos is the ability to incorporate interactive features. This allows candidates to engage with the video content, answer questions, and even provide real-time responses. For instance, a retail company looking to hire sales associates can use AI to create a video simulation of a customer interaction. Candidates can then respond to various scenarios, demonstrating their sales skills, product knowledge, and ability to handle different customer needs. This interactive approach not only provides a more immersive experience for candidates but also gives recruiters valuable insights into a candidate's problem-solving abilities and communication style.
